Hemoglobin, also written as haemoglobin, … WebWhat is the normal hemoglobin level for a pregnant woman UK? We expect your haemoglobin level to be at least 110 g/L in the first trimester, 105 g/L at 28 weeks and 100g/L following delivery. Does anaemia affect your baby? Your baby will not usually be affected by your anaemia as they take vitamins and minerals from your blood. Web5 sep. 2024 · For men, Hgb levels below 13 g/dL are considered low. For women, Hgb levels below 12 g/dL are considered low if not pregnant. This threshold may change with certain conditions. how it should have ended jaws
